首页 > 编程语言 >vm-集群初始化3节点搭建(node01、node02、node03)

vm-集群初始化3节点搭建(node01、node02、node03)

时间:2023-03-03 16:35:06浏览次数:51  
标签:node02 node03 node01 三台 虚拟机 export 安装 对应

首先确保windows系统,对应的vmware 服务都是正常运行

修改虚拟机对应的主机名字

设置虚拟机的主机名,重启生效 reboot

修改对应的配置hosts 配置文件,vim /etc/hosts

关闭防火墙服务,不然后续会出现 502 网管问题。并设置为开机自动关闭

安全配置,关闭selinux ,进入/ect/selinux/config 中配置,修改 SELINUX=disabled

虚拟机之间免密登录配置

三台虚拟机使用命令,先生成公钥和私钥 。ssh-keygen -t rsa

将三台虚拟机上的公钥密码统一拷贝到 第一台虚拟机上。ssh-copy-id node01  【注:node01 也得自己拷一份】

将第一台虚拟机的公钥拷贝到其他机器上

验证一下效果

三台机器时钟同步

安装对应的软件。yum install -y ntp
启动定时任务。 crontab -e
*/1 * * * * /usr/sbin/ntpdate ntp4.aliyun.com >> /dev/null 2>&1 $

交互窗口,技巧使用

三台机器安装jdk

创建安装目录
mkdir -p /export/softwares # 软件包存放目录
mkdir -p /export/servers # 安装目录

上传并解压 jdk

解压缩文件 scp 到其他服务器中

配置环境变量

export JAVA_HOME=/export/servers/jdk1.8.0_141
export PATH=:$JAVA_HOME/bin:$PATH

取消邮箱提醒。vim /etc/profile

unset CHECKMAIL

三台机器安装mysql(mariadb)

软件包对应的安装

配置对应的cnf,vim /etc/my.conf.d/flink.cnf
[mysqld]
bind-address = 192.168.200.100

default-storage-engine = innodb
innodb_file_per_table = on
max_connections = 4096
collation-server = utf8_general_ci
character-set-server = utf8
启动对应的mariadb 服务

初始化

进入mariadb 客户端,进行对应权限设置

标签:node02,node03,node01,三台,虚拟机,export,安装,对应
From: https://www.cnblogs.com/qingtianyu2015/p/17176143.html

相关文章